Here is the recipe for my Pumpkin Fluff Frosting & Cake. A treat I ONLY make once a year and my kids look forward to.
Cake:
Make any flavored cake (I do the white funfetti style cake from Pillsbury) by following directions on box.
Frosting:
1 can pre made pumpkin pie filling
2 cups vanilla pudding
3 cups cool whip
3 cups powdered sugar
I mix all of this together and voila – Pumpkin Fluff. You can use it as a dip with Vanilla Wafers or Graham Crackers or do like I do and put it on a cake as frosting. I then use orange decorating gel and chocolate sprinkles to decorate the cake. You can also put the “fluff” in a graham cracker crust for a meringue style pie also. It’s an easy and tasty recipe that is very versatile!
